What is the role of a Senior Care Assistant?
A Senior Care Worker routinely oversees, supports and monitors care workers, care assistants and home carers. They also attend to the personal needs and comforts of Clients or service users within residential care settings, day care centres or in the Client’s own home.

Senior Care Assistants can have a higher level of responsibility with compliance too. This means they will often carry out competency support visits on Care Assistants to make sure they are happy and comfortable in their role. This may also include checking paperwork to make sure it is completed correctly and where needed, they may offer a little bit of coaching to help improve a CareGiver’s skills.
